WebSTEP 7. Manually flush the system. Turn on the water at the "shut-off" to supply your system, then operate the valves manually to flush the system. Open each valve to flush the pipe with water, then close. Refer to the valve instructions for manual operation. You should do this with each valve.
WebApr 28, 2024 · It’s pretty easy to tell if your sprinkler system has low water pressure: the sprinkler heads will still emit water but at a significantly reduced intensity. If you do have low water pressure, the cause is usually an issue with one of the system valves, leaking pipes, or crushed pipes.
